CDF pledges to thwart Indian-sponsored proxies’ ‘inimical designs’ in Balochistan

CDF Field Marshal Asim Munir addresses armed forces officers on December 8, 2025. — ISPR
CDF Field Marshal Asim Munir addresses armed forces’ officers on December 8, 2025. — ISPR

Chief of Army Staff (COAS) and Chief of Defence Forces (CDF), Field Marshal Asim Munir, on Wednesday vowed to foil attempts by Indian-sponsored proxies to spread violence and disrupt development in Balochistan.

Addressing the participants of the 18th National Workshop on Balochistan at General Headquarters (GHQ) in Rawalpindi, Field Marshal Munir affirmed that such “inimical designs” by Indian-sponsored proxies “will be thwarted through stern actions” by security forces.

In a statement, the Inter-Services Public Relations (ISPR) said that the CDF appreciated the resilience and patriotism of the people of Balochistan while highlighting the province’s pivotal importance for Pakistan’s prosperity and development.

He lauded the wide-ranging initiatives being undertaken by the federal and provincial governments, underscoring a people-centric approach that aims to improve the socio-economic conditions of the province and unlock its vast economic potential for the benefit of its people.
